Warning Signs You Need Portable Pump Water Extraction

You might be wondering what to look out for. Here are some common warning signs that you need our portable pump water extraction service: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ors can show a hidden water problem. If you notice a persistent musty smell, it’s time to call us. Our team will identify the source of the odor and take care of the problem before it gets worse.

Warped or Discolored Flooring

Water damage can cause your flooring to become warped or discolored. If you notice any changes in your flooring, it’s essential to act quickly. Our team will assess the damage and provide a solution to get your flooring back to normal.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Water damage can cause paint or wallpaper to peel or bubble. If you notice any changes in your walls, it’s time to call us. Our team will assess the damage and provide a solution to get your walls looking like new.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ling

Water stains on your ceiling can show a hidden water problem. If you notice any water stains, it’s time to call us. Our team will assess the damage and provide a solution to get your ceiling back to normal.

Soggy or Musty Smelling Insulation

Water damage can cause your insulation to become soggy or develop a musty smell. If you notice any changes in your insulation, it’s time to call us. Our team will assess the damage and provide a solution to get your insulation back to normal.

Portable Pump Water Extraction Cost In Mill Creek, WA

Typical Price Ranges

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Inspection and assessment $100 – $500 Severity of the damage, size of the affected area
Water ext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of the affected area, type of equipment needed
Drying and dehumidification $500 – $2,500 Size of the affected area, type of equipment needed
Cleaning and restoration $500 – $2,500 Size of the affected area, type of materials needed
Final inspection and cleanup $100 – $500 Severity of the damage, size of the affected area
